Job description

Selby Jennings is exclusively partnering with a leading Quantitative Trading firm to hire a dynamic Business Development Lead for a brand-new client-driven market-making platform focused on digital assets.

This is a rare opportunity to take full ownership of a high-impact business line and shape the future of token liquidity on centralised exchanges.

The Opportunity

Our client is expanding its footprint in the crypto space by launching a turnkey liquidity solution for token projects. This role is ideal for someone who thrives in fast-paced, entrepreneurial environments and is excited by the challenge of building something world-class from the ground up.

Key Responsibilities

  • Identify and onboard token projects and institutional clients needing liquidity solutions.
  • Build and manage relationships with centralised exchanges globally.
  • Lead the full sales cycle-from sourcing and pitching to negotiating and onboarding.
  • Create compelling marketing materials, pitch decks, and client proposals.
  • Drive strategic initiatives and tactical campaigns to differentiate the offering.
  • Represent the firm at industry events and position it as a trusted liquidity partner.
  • Negotiate commercial terms including spreads, inventory levels, and KPIs.
  • Monitor performance and ensure profitability within the first 6 months.
